how and where to shut off the posting of the last few posts when a person enters the forums.  my members are getting wigged out at it!

It's the "historyLines" directive, you can change it in config.php, it is not yet changeable in the ACP.  You can set this to any number including 0.

The feature is best used where the chat is always visible and the users navigate the site so that they constantly have some reference of the conversation and not get an empty chat everytime they go to a different page or refresh the page they're on.
